
Happy new year, everyone! We couldn’t be more thrilled to share the news that Italy-America Chamber of Commerce Texas director Alessia Paolicchi has been appointed to the advisory board of the European American Investment Council.
The EAIC “bridges the gap between Economic Development Organizations and European investors searching for a perfect location in the U.S.” by connecting businesses and business professionals, organizing trade conferences, and leading business focused trips for European professionals in the U.S.
